从TP钱包币转USDT的全景解析:跨链、代币策略与合约细节

导读:本文面向开发者与高级用户,深入探讨在TP(TokenPocket)钱包或类似轻钱包中将代币兑换/转移为USDT的技术与策略,重点覆盖跨链互操作、代币政策影响、私密资金操作注意、批量收款优化与合约返回值处理,并给出专家级建议。

一、路径与跨链互操作

将任意链上代币转为USDT通常有几种路径:链内DEX兑换、中心化交易所出入金、跨链桥或跨链DEX。跨链互操作涉及桥(lock-mint、burn-mint)、中继与消息层(如LayerZero、Wormhole或基于IBC的方案)。关键风险在于桥的信任边界与资产封锁期:桥的托管或验证者失误会导致资产不可用或被盗。实践建议:优先使用有多签/去中心化验证器、审计和保险机制的桥;对高价值操作分批并设置滑点和超时参数。

二、代币政策(Tokenomics)对兑换的影响

代币的铸造/燃烧、转账税(transfer tax)、黑名单/白名单限制以及最大持仓限制都会直接影响兑换策略。带税或反洗机制的代币在进行swap或transfer时可能触发额外扣减,导致收款不足或交易回退。建议:在智能合约或脚本中查询代币的事件(Transfer、Tax事件)与合约源代码,模拟转账(eth_call)以估算最终到账;对存在税务或限制的代币,优先使用代币发行方推荐的销毁/赎回路径。

三、私密资金操作与合规风险

私密资金(匿名或多来源资金)在链上操作需兼顾隐私与合规。尽量避免使用可疑混合器,优先采用自控多签、硬件钱包和分批转移以降低单点暴露。若面向合规业务,应保留链上证据(时间戳、tx hash、KYC记录)、使用合规的托管服务并在必要时咨询法律顾问。

四、批量收款与Gas及合约设计优化

批量收款场景常见于空投回收、商家收款或结算。优化策略包括:使用合约中的批量transfer/transferFrom或ERC-20的multicall,合约内做合并支付以减少外部调用,利用同链聚合器或聚合交易(multisend)。避免逐笔发送高gas成本,可以采用中继服务、打包器(relayer)或分层结算(on-chain汇总、离链索赔)。注意批量操作的失败恢复策略与事件日志,确保部分失败时能回滚或重试。

五、合约返回值与兼容性陷阱

ERC-20标准的transfer/transferFrom应返回bool,但很多老代币并不返回值或在失败时不revert,直接导致调用方误判成功。安全做法:在合约或脚本中使用低级call并检查返回数据长度与内容(SafeERC20库模式),对非标准代币适配包装器(wrappers),并在关键路径采用try/catch与重放保护。此外,批准(approve)逻辑要防范double-spend问题,使用先将额度置零再设置新额度或使用增加/减少批准接口。

六、专家剖析与实操建议

- 风险管理:对跨链桥与DEX设置上限并分批操作;对高风险桥采取双重确认流程。

- 安全开发:使用OpenZeppelin的SafeERC20、ReentrancyGuard,编写健壮的错误处理与事件日志。

- 用户体验:在TP钱包内提示真实滑点、预计手续费和可能的税率;在跨链时告知用户桥的预计等待时间与手续费结构。

- 审计与监控:对涉及资金流的合约进行第三方审计,部署链上监控与告警(异常大额、重复失败)。

结论:TP钱包环境下从代币转USDT是多维度问题,既有关技术细节(跨链桥、合约返回值、批量收款实现),也有关策略与合规(代币政策、私密资金操作)。综合考量安全、成本与用户体验,并采用已审计组件与分层风险控制,是稳健实施的关键。

作者:林求索发布时间:2025-08-23 08:08:53

评论

AlexWei

很实用的深度解析,特别是关于非标准ERC-20返回值的那一段,解决了我脚本多次失败的问题。

张小刀

关于跨链桥的风险点讲得很到位,建议补充一些常见桥的审计案例对比会更好。

CryptoLiu

批量收款部分的优化思路很好,我打算试试multicall和中继服务来压缩gas。

MingChen

私密资金操作那节提醒很及时,尤其是保留链上证据和合规咨询,避免踩雷。

相关阅读